The primary purpose of Rolling Thunder Inc., Indiana #1 is to educate the public about American prisoners of war (and missing in action) that were left behind; and, to advocate the return of future prisoners of war. In addition, to provide financial assistance to American veterans (i.e. - rent, utilities, food).
